Alcohol consumption and closed borders - how COVID-19 restrictions have impacted alcohol sales and consumption in Europe
Abstract Background The closing of bars, restaurants and international borders during the COVID-19 pandemic led to significant changes in alcohol availability. This study provides a first systematic overview of the monthly development of alcohol sales in Europe during the pandemic in order to determ...
